Finding a trusted general contractor in Fremont is essential for homeowners and businesses looking to navigate the unique challenges of construction and remodeling in this dynamic Bay Area city. With its mix of older neighborhoods like Niles and Irvington and newer developments in areas like Warm Springs, Fremont offers a wide variety of housing stock. This diversity means projects can range from restoring historic homes to modernizing contemporary spaces, each requiring a tailored approach to design, budgeting, and construction.
One of the key considerations when building or renovating in Fremont is the city’s strict adherence to seismic safety codes. Located near the Hayward Fault, Fremont mandates rigorous structural requirements to ensure buildings can withstand potential earthquakes. Additionally, certain neighborhoods may face zoning restrictions or permitting complexities, such as limitations on accessory dwelling units (ADUs) or compliance with homeowners’ association (HOA) regulations. Navigating these rules, often overseen by the City of Fremont Planning Division, is crucial for a smooth project.
Cost expectations in Fremont typically range between $150 and $400 per square foot for general contractor services, depending on the scope of work and materials selected. For projects in historic districts or areas prone to flooding, additional expenses may be incurred to meet specialized regulations. A general contractor oversees construction projects, managing all aspects from start to finish. This includes coordinating subcontractors, sourcing materials, ensuring codes and regulations are met, and ensuring the project stays on budget and on schedule. They often handle residential renovations, new home builds, and larger commercial projects. Hiring a general contractor ensures expert supervision and streamlines communication, helping ensure the job is completed efficiently and professionally.

General contractors should hold proper licensing from state or local authorities, depending on their location. Licensing ensures they meet local building codes and safety standards. Many states also require insurance for liability and workers’ compensation. For additional credibility, contractors may pursue certifications like LEED accreditation for sustainable construction or CGP (Certified Green Professional) credentials.
